Fighting For Public Resources
ANHD advocates for public resources for the affordable housing movement. We recently directed a successful campaign to win re-funding of a $1.5 million City Council program, the Housing Preservation Initiative (HPI). This ANHD-initiated program provides $60,000 each to 25 groups for housing preservation organizing in the city’s most disadvantaged areas. In addition, we also intensely advocate to preserve funding for other city-funded programs that provide critical support for the neighborhood-based tenant and housing preservation work that ANHD members do in their communities, including the Community Consultant Contract and the Neighborhood Preservation Consultant Program.
